What is the diameter of a water line?

The most common pipe diameter for water mains is 6 to 16 inches , with 8, 10, and 12 inches also being used. Branch lines providing service to individual homes, offices, buildings, and businesses vary in size from as small as half an inch in diameter up to 6 inches.

How do you find the diameter of a pipe from the circumference?

To find it, measure around the circumference of the pipe with flexible measuring tape. Divide the circumference by pi , or about 3.14159. For example, if the circumference is 12.57 inches (319 mm), you would divide by pi, and get an outside diameter of about 4 inches (100 mm).

Is pipe diameter measured inside or outside?

Tubing is measured by the OUTSIDE DIAMETER (O.D.) , specified in inches (e.g., 1.250) or fraction of an inch (eg. 1-1/4′′). Pipe is usually measured by NOMINAL PIPE SIZE (NPS).

What size should main water line be?

In most cases, the main pipeline from the street to your home is either 3/4 or 1 inch in diameter , supply branches use 3/4-inch-diameter pipe, and pipes for individual components are 1/2 inch. Does pipe size affect flow rate?

At any given flow rate, flow velocity is inversely proportional to the t cross sectional area of the pipe . Smaller pipes will lead to higher flow speeds; larger pipes, will lead to slower flow speeds.

How do you calculate volume of a pipe?

For a pipe use its length instead of height: pipe volume = π * radius2 * length , where radius = inner diameter/2 . The volume of a pipe is equal to the volume of a liquid inside (if a pipe is fully filled with it).

How do you find the outside diameter of a pipe?

Measure or calculate the outside circumference of the pipe. Then divide that amount by pi, usually rounded to 3.1415 . The result is the outside diameter of the pipe.

Which fitting is used to increase the diameter of pipe line?

Bushings are used to change pipe diameters, as are reducers.
